New Shipbuilding Materials,

Abstract

Varnishes, paints and enamels which are used for protective, decorative and finishing purposes belong to the largest group of shipbuilding materials. The majority of these materials are characterized by common technological properties and application conditions. They must satisfy at the same time a complex of various requirements (protective, decorative, antifriction, etc.). Only basic, primarily new, materials are briefly characterized in this report.
